silverlight商业组件库探讨
我现在期待购买 silverlight 组件库以提高生产力。 我发现有很多。 泰勒里克 组件一 组件艺术 基础设施学 Syncfusion
我发现网上有更多人谈论 Telerik 和 ComponentOne,所以我尝试了一下。 Telerik 似乎对于初学者来说更方便,因为许多组件都是全套的,大部分物品和药物都放在 xaml 中。 但似乎 Telerik 组件不灵活,例如上传器,他们不提供使用isolatedStorage 的客户端预览。 我更担心的是Telerik的速度,当我使用Telerik ASP.NET AJAX组件时,我的体验很糟糕,当控件数量需要AJAXify时,一切都还好,但是当控件大小增长时,速度就慢得可怕并且更新时会消耗CPU资源...
关于ComponentOne,似乎它的灵活性更适合开发人员,但它涉及更多的编码,合理的编码工作... 但还是老问题,性能问题。
大家可以分享一下使用经验和评论,谢谢~
I am now looking forward to buy a component library of silverlight for increase the productivity.
I find there are number of them.
Telerik
ComponentOne
ComponentArt
Infragistics
Syncfusion
I found more people talk about Telerik and ComponentOne on the Net, and so I did a try.
Telerik seems more handy for the beginner lever, as many components are fullset, most of item and drug and drop to the xaml.
But seems Telerik component is not flexible, eg, the uploader, they dont provide client side preview using isolatedStorage.
And I more thing I worry about is the speed of Telerik, I got bad experience when using Telerik ASP.NET AJAX component, When the number of controls need to AJAXify, everything go okay, but when the control size growing, it is terrible slow and use up the CPU resource when update...
About ComponentOne, It seems that it is more fit for developer as its flexibility, but it involve more coding, reasonable coding effort ...
But still the old question, performance issue.
Anyone can share your using experience and comment, thanks~
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(2)
您还应该尝试 Silverlight 工具包 - 它是免费的。
You should also try the Silverlight Toolkit - it's free.
Telerik 的 Silverlight 组件比 ASP.NET 版本快得多。您是对的 - ASP.NET 版本是臃肿的“一刀切”控件,在快速实施时确实会减慢应用程序的速度。由于底层编程模型(特别是没有 javaScript!),SL 组件不会遇到相同的性能问题。
我会推荐 Telerik - 但有一点需要注意 - 为支持合同支付一些额外的美元。他们的控制文档历来非常糟糕,但客户支持非常出色。打开带有问题重现的支持代码,他们通常会在一天左右的时间内向您发送回修复版本(或解决方法)。
我还研究了 ComponentOne、Infragistics 和 ComponentArt 套件。他们似乎都有与对照组相同的“常见嫌疑人”,因此从来没有任何真正的理由切换到他们。
注意: 还可以尝试 Telerik ASP.NET MVC 演示 - 那些控制真的飞起来!!)
The Silverlight components for Telerik are far faster than the ASP.NET versions. You are correct there - the ASP.NET versions are bloated "one-size-fits-all" controls that can really slow an application when implemented quickly. The SL components do not suffer the same performance problems due to the underlying programming model (particularly no javaScript!!)
I would recommend Telerik - with one caveat - fork out a few extra dollars for the support contract. Their control documentation has historically been really poor, but the customer support is EXCELLENT. Open a support ticker with a repro of an issue and they'll usually send you back a fixed version (or work-around) within a day or so.
I've also looked at ComponentOne, Infragistics and ComponentArt suites. They all seem to have the same "usual suspects" as conrtrols, so there has never been any realy reason to switch over to them.
NOTE: Try also the Telerik ASP.NET MVC Demo - those controls really fly!!)